How they compare
Sweden currently reports 52 1000 USD against 46 1000 USD in Gabon, a difference of 6 1000 USD.
That makes Sweden's figure about 1.1 times Gabon's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 13 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Gabon ahead.
Gabon ranks 138th and Sweden ranks 135th of 163 countries.
Sweden has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
